DOD is estimation. Believed to be buried here in an unmarked grave. The 1920 Census is the last census we find Sarah. There is a Sarah Belle Denton buried in Reynolds County, but she died in 1916 and her parents are listed as "Willmurth"/ "Withmurth".

Sarah, who married Samuel C. Denton, is plainly on the 1920 Carter County, MO Census and her daughter states that her mother's maiden name was "Gobble".
